Song Meaning
These lyrics introduce a speaker who has shifted her romantic focus from "young cuties" to a singular, devoted "sweet love affair" with "daddy." Her tone is confident and playfully assertive, immediately establishing her unwavering commitment. She's not shy about her affections, making it clear where her true allegiance lies.
The central tension arises from the speaker's willingness to still engage with other suitors, like a "duke or a caddie." However, she quickly dismisses these encounters as "just a pose," signaling that her heart isn't truly invested. This creates a clever dynamic where she acknowledges her desirability while firmly asserting that these dates are merely superficial distractions, never threatening her primary devotion.
The craft here is particularly sharp in its word choice and repetition. The phrase "keep my mind on my duties" carries a delightful double meaning, suggesting both mature responsibility and perhaps a more intimate, playful sense of obligation. The repeated refrain, "my heart belongs to daddy," acts as an insistent, charming declaration, solidifying her stance with each iteration. It's a confident, almost defiant statement of loyalty.
Ultimately, these lyrics are effective because they paint a vivid picture of a character who is both desirable and deeply committed. The playful ambiguity surrounding "daddy" — is it a literal father, an older lover, or a term of endearment for a partner who provides security? — adds a layer of intrigue. The final, powerful reversal, "my daddy belongs to my heart," elevates the relationship from mere devotion to a profound, mutual connection, making the speaker's affection feel both genuine and deeply reciprocal.
